The global Controlled-Release Fertilizers (CRF) market is on a robust growth trajectory, projected to expand from $2,186.79 million in 2021 to $4,301.66 million by 2033, demonstrating a steady CAGR of 5.8%. This expansion is primarily fueled by the increasing global demand for food security, coupled with a strong push towards sustainable and environmentally friendly agricultural practices. CRFs enhance nutrient use efficiency, reduce labor costs, and minimize environmental pollution from nutrient runoff, making them a critical component of modern agriculture. The Asia Pacific region stands as the dominant market, driven by its vast agricultural sector and supportive government policies. While the higher initial cost compared to conventional fertilizers remains a challenge, ongoing innovations in coating technologies and a growing awareness of their long-term economic and ecological benefits are set to drive market adoption worldwide.
The global market for controlled-release fertilizers is characterized by a growing imperative for efficient and sustainable agriculture. These advanced fertilizers provide a steady supply of nutrients to crops over an extended period, aligning precisely with the plant's metabolic needs. This minimizes nutrient loss, improves yield, and reduces the environmental impact associated with conventional fertilizer application. The market dynamics are shaped by a balance between the urgent need for higher agricultural productivity and the environmental regulations aimed at curbing nutrient pollution. As arable land diminishes and the global population grows, the role of CRFs in maximizing crop output per unit area becomes increasingly vital.
Increasing Demand for High-Efficiency Fertilizers: The global need to feed a growing population with limited arable land necessitates higher crop yields. CRFs improve nutrient uptake efficiency, ensuring that more of the applied nutrients are used by the plant, leading to better productivity and quality, which directly drives their adoption.
Stringent Environmental Regulations: Governments worldwide are implementing stricter regulations to control nutrient runoff and leaching from farms, which cause water pollution (eutrophication). CRFs significantly reduce these environmental losses by releasing nutrients slowly, making them a compliant and preferred solution in regulated markets.
Reduced Labor Costs and Application Frequency: A single application of CRF can nourish a crop for its entire growth cycle, eliminating the need for multiple applications of conventional fertilizers. This saves significant costs related to labor, fuel, and equipment, offering a compelling long-term return on investment for farmers.
Development of Biodegradable and Polymer-Coated Fertilizers: The industry is trending towards more environmentally benign products. There is a strong focus on R&D for biodegradable coating materials derived from natural sources, which addresses concerns about microplastic accumulation in soil from traditional polymer coatings.
Integration with Precision Agriculture: CRFs are increasingly being used in conjunction with precision farming technologies like GPS-guided applicators, drones, and soil sensors. This synergy allows for highly targeted nutrient delivery, optimizing fertilizer use and maximizing crop performance on a site-specific basis.
Growing Use in Specialty Crops, Turf, and Ornamentals: Beyond broadacre crops, there is a rising trend of using CRFs for high-value applications like fruits, vegetables, golf courses, and landscaping. These sectors can more easily absorb the higher initial cost and benefit greatly from the precise nutrient control and aesthetic quality improvements.
Higher Initial Cost Compared to Conventional Fertilizers: The primary barrier to widespread adoption of CRFs is their higher upfront cost. The complex manufacturing and coating process makes them more expensive than traditional water-soluble fertilizers, which can be a significant hurdle for small-scale or cash-strapped farmers.
Lack of Awareness and Education Among Farmers: In many developing regions, there is a significant knowledge gap regarding the benefits and proper application of CRFs. Many farmers are accustomed to traditional practices and may be hesitant to invest in new, more expensive technologies without proven results and proper guidance.
Technical Challenges and Performance Variability: The nutrient release rate of CRFs can be influenced by environmental factors like soil temperature, moisture, and microbial activity. Inconsistent performance under different climatic and soil conditions can be a concern and requires the development of more adaptable and reliable product formulations.

The industry devoted to the creation, manufacturing, and distribution of fertilizers that release nutrients gradually over time is known as the controlled-release fertilizers market. In order to control nutrient availability according to plant growth cycles, these fertilizers are made with cutting-edge coating technologies, including polymer coatings, sulfur coatings, and biodegradable materials. Controlled-release fertilizers offer a more effective and sustainable method of crop nutrition than conventional fertilizers, which can result in excessive nutrient runoff and environmental contamination. With advantages including decreased application frequency, better nutrient uptake, and increased soil health, they are extensively utilized in horticulture, agriculture, and turf management.
In January 2024, Pursell Agritech has partnered with Yara. Pursell's cutting-edge coating technology and Yara's enhanced product line with reasonably priced goods are the goals of this collaboration. Through this collaboration, Pursell Agritech and Yara introduced PurMidas, a controlled-release fertilizer with a 7:1 nitrogen to sulfur ratio that is especially made for lawn applications. https://www.golfcourseindustry.com/news/pursell-yara-new-fertilizer/
Increasing Demand for Crop Yield Enhancement: As global food requirements escalate, farmers are actively pursuing methods to optimize agricultural production. Controlled release fertilizers provide effective nutrient delivery, minimize leaching losses, and enhance plant vitality, facilitating greater crop yields and improved profitability, particularly in intensive farming systems and high-value crops.
Environmental Regulations Promoting Low-Impact Solutions: Strict environmental regulations across the globe are fostering sustainable agricultural practices. Controlled release fertilizers mitigate nitrogen runoff and lower greenhouse gas emissions in comparison to traditional fertilizers, aligning with eco-friendly agricultural standards and encouraging adoption through governmental incentives, especially in areas impacted by nutrient pollution.
Technological Progress in Fertilizer Formulations: Continuous research and development have resulted in enhanced polymer coatings, biodegradable encapsulation, and multi-nutrient formulations that improve the efficacy of controlled release fertilizers. These advancements prolong nutrient availability, decrease application frequency, and render products suitable for a variety of crops and climatic conditions, driving market growth.
High Product and Application Expenses: Controlled release fertilizers typically incur higher costs than conventional options due to sophisticated materials and manufacturing processes. Their uptake is frequently restricted among smallholder farmers and price-sensitive markets where initial investment is a crucial factor, despite the long-term agronomic advantages.
Limited Awareness and Technical Expertise: Numerous farmers, particularly in developing areas, are unaware of the advantages and application guidelines of controlled release fertilizers. This lack of knowledge leads to underutilization, incorrect application, or skepticism towards innovative technologies, creating an obstacle to market entry.
Inconsistent Regulatory Frameworks Across Regions: The lack of uniform global regulations for controlled release fertilizers impacts product registration, labeling, and commercialization. Regulatory delays and differing regional interpretations of "eco-friendly" impede innovation and hinder cross-border trade and market expansion for manufacturers.
Integration with Precision Agriculture Tools: Controlled release fertilizers are increasingly utilized in conjunction with precision agriculture technologies, including GPS-guided spreaders and IoT-enabled soil sensors. This integration facilitates optimized application based on real-time data, enhancing nutrient efficiency and minimizing environmental impact across extensive farms.
Shift Toward Organic and Bio-Based Coatings: There is a rising interest in incorporating biodegradable and natural polymer coatings into fertilizer formulations. This trend is in line with organic farming standards and alleviates concerns regarding microplastics, thereby promoting the development of sustainable and eco-friendly controlled release products.
Expansion into Turf, Ornamental, and Horticulture Sectors: In addition to row crops, controlled release fertilizers are becoming increasingly popular in specialized applications such as golf courses, landscape maintenance, and the cultivation of fruits and vegetables. These sectors require precise nutrient management for aesthetic appeal and quality, thereby creating new high-margin market opportunities.

For American farmers and fertilizer distributors, the tariffs placed on agricultural imports, particularly controlled-release fertilizers, have resulted in increased expenses. Since many controlled-release fertilizers depend on imported raw materials like potassium, phosphate, and nitrogen, the tariffs have raised the cost of procurement considerably.
With raw materials and final products sometimes acquired from several nations, the global fertilizer business relies on intricate supply chains. These supply chains have been upset by tariffs, which has delayed the availability of fertilizer and forced companies to modify their purchase plans.
Farmers may choose less expensive fertilizer options or lessen their dependency on imported controlled-release fertilizers as a result of growing expenses, which could have an effect on crop output and soil health. Instead of using controlled-release formulations, some farmers have resorted to conventional fertilizers, which may have an impact on the sustainability and overall productivity of agriculture.
The agriculture industry is now uncertain due to the unpredictable nature of tariff policies, which makes it more challenging for fertilizer producers and distributors to make long-term plans and investment decisions. Because of trade limitations and concerns about variable costs, companies are reluctant to make significant expenditures in controlled-release fertilizer research and development.
The Controlled-release Fertilizers Market is highly competitive, characterized by the presence of several global and regional players offering a wide range of products. Key companies in the market, such as Yara (Norway), Nutrien Ltd. (Canada), Mosaic (US), and ICL (Israel), dominate through their extensive product portfolios, strong distribution networks, and focus on innovation.
In November 2023, In order to investigate the commercialization of an economical and sustainable method of delivering coating technology for nitrogen fertilizers to big care crops, Nutrien, Ltd. partnered with CoteX Technologies. https://www.nutrien.com/news/stories/cotex-technologies-nutrien-enter-memorandum In June 2022, ICL and India Potash Limited inked a long-term supply contract for the provision of organic polysulfate. Polysulphate will be supplied under this strategic collaboration through 2026, with the possibility of renewal. It lasts for five years and has a volume of one million metric tons. This partnership supports the increasing focus on controlled-release fertilizers and demonstrates ICL's commitment to offering sustainable agricultural solutions. https://www.businesswire.com/news/home/20220613005735/en/ICL-Signs-Long-Term-Supply-Agreement-with-India-Potash-Limited-to-Supply-Organic-Polysulphate
